Density(symbol ) is a measure of how much material is contained in a given unit of volume: density = mass/volume. In international units, density is expressed as kg/m3; in practice – in extra-virgin olive oil material balances – it is suggested to use kg/l. The density of olive oil is 0.917 kg/l at 20 ∘C. Toconvert from ounces to grams of olive oil (or of any other substance), multiply the value in ounces by 28.3495231. So, 50 oz = 50 × 28.3495231 = 1420 g (this result may be approximate).
